Internal Audit Administrator

  2026-01-26     Sound Community Bank     all cities,AK  
Description:

POSITION DESCRIPTION

The Internal Audit Administration Coordinator is responsible for the efficient administration of the internal audit function, focusing on the coordination of third-party internal auditors, administration of the Audit Committee, and tracking of remediation items across the organization. This role ensures that audit activities are well-organized, findings are communicated and tracked, and the Audit Committee is supported in its oversight responsibilities. Responsibilities also include select audit assignments in areas with limited complexity and standardized processes.

This is a hybrid-remote position and requires the ability to work out of our Administrative Office in Seattle as needed. This position is expected to start on or around 3/16/2026.

POSITION RESPONSIBILITIES

Duties may include but not limited to the following:

Responsibility #1 Coordination of Third-Party Internal Auditors
  • Serve as the primary liaison between the organization and third-party internal audit vendors.
  • Schedule and coordinate site visits, request lists, and responses for external auditors.
  • Ensure timely communication and resolution of audit requests and findings.
  • Manage vendor relationships to support the completion of the annual audit schedule.
Responsibility #2 Administration of the Audit Committee
  • Prepare and distribute Audit Committee meeting agendas, materials, and minutes.
  • Communicate required reporting and updates to the Audit Committee.
  • Support the Audit Committee in tracking audit progress, findings, and remediation efforts.
  • Maintain records of Audit Committee activities and decisions.
Responsibility #3 Audit Performance and Tracking Remediation Items
  • Perform targeted audits of specific processes or compliance areas to validate adherence to established policies and procedures.
  • Monitor remediation efforts for all internal and regulatory audit findings.
  • Maintain an up-to-date tracking system for audit exceptions, issues, and remediation status.
  • Collaborate with department managers to ensure timely and effective implementation of corrective actions.
  • Provide regular updates to management and the Audit Committee on remediation progress.
